Chanel Chance. The name itself evokes a sense of effortless chic, a whisper of possibility hanging in the air. Since its launch in 2003 (with the Eau de Toilette, followed by the Eau de Parfum in 2005), Chance has become a cornerstone of the Chanel fragrance empire, a modern classic that continues to captivate generations. Chanel Chance Scent: A Symphony of Contrasts

The Chanel Chance scent is famously complex, a masterful blend of contrasting notes that create a captivating, multifaceted fragrance. While the exact top notes aren't consistently listed across all sources, it's generally understood that the initial burst is a vibrant, energetic mix of citrus and floral accords. This initial impression is fleeting, however, quickly giving way to the heart of the fragrance. This heart is where the true magic happens, a rich tapestry of floral notes intertwined with warmer, more sensual undertones. The base notes then provide a grounding structure, anchoring the lighter notes and adding depth and longevity to the entire composition.

This intricate layering is what makes Chance so unique. It's not a simple, linear scent; it evolves throughout the day, revealing different facets depending on the wearer's chemistry and the surrounding environment. This dynamic nature contributes significantly to its enduring appeal. It's a fragrance that feels both familiar and surprising, constantly offering new discoveries. The initial burst of freshness can be invigorating and uplifting, perfect for a daytime wear. As the fragrance settles, the warmer, more sensual notes emerge, lending themselves to an evening out or a more intimate setting. This adaptability is a hallmark of truly exceptional perfumes, and it's a key element of Chance's enduring success.

The specific notes, while often debated amongst fragrance enthusiasts, generally include a blend of:

* Top Notes: While not explicitly detailed consistently, the top notes are believed to include a bright citrus accord, possibly lemon or grapefruit, offering an initial zest and vibrancy. This could also include a subtle hint of pink pepper, adding a touch of spice to the opening.

* Heart Notes: The heart of Chance is undeniably floral. Jasmine, a classic Chanel ingredient, is frequently mentioned, contributing its intoxicatingly rich and sensual aroma. Hyacinth adds a touch of sweetness and elegance, while other floral notes may include iris or rose, lending depth and complexity.

* Base Notes: The base notes are what provide the lasting power and warmth of the fragrance. Patchouli, a classic chypre ingredient, adds a grounding earthiness and a touch of mystery. Vanilla and white musk contribute sweetness and a soft, sensual finish. This base provides a comforting and sophisticated finish that lingers on the skin.

This harmonious blend of top, middle, and base notes creates a unique olfactory experience that perfectly embodies the spirit of the Chance collection: a blend of unexpected contrasts, a playful dance between freshness and sensuality, and a captivating aura of effortless elegance.
